
Qatar Exchange (QE) staff are participating in a five-day First Aid Training Workshop organised jointly with Hamad International Training Centre of the Hamad Medical Corporation (HMC).The QE management endeavours to promote good healthcare culture among its staff to ensure a healthy professional environment, the Qatari bourse said Monday.QE CEO Rashid bin Ali Al Mansoori stressed the role of government and private institutions in promoting health awareness among employees and their families in order to maintain a healthy work environment and raise awareness of best practices while dealing with critical cases.Mastering of proper first aid procedures helps to save peoples’ lives. Timely first aid reduces cost of treatment because a patient’s condition can deteriorate if there is a delay in administering first aid, he added.Stock market staff and family members are participating in this workshop, QE said.
